ThayerMahan Delivers First SeaPicket® Unmanned Maritime Security System to International Defense Customer

By MGN EditorialApril 8, 2026 at 01:02 PM

ThayerMahan has shipped its first SeaPicket® system, marking the initial delivery of the company's unmanned maritime security and acoustic intelligence platform to an international defense customer.

ThayerMahan, Inc., a Connecticut-based leader in unmanned maritime security and acoustic intelligence solutions, announced today the shipment of its first SeaPicket® system to an international defense customer. The delivery marks a significant milestone for the company's unmanned maritime technology platform and represents initial fulfillment of orders for the sophisticated intelligence-gathering system. SeaPicket® is designed to provide maritime domain awareness and acoustic monitoring capabilities for defense and security applications. The announcement underscores growing international demand for unmanned maritime systems that can enhance naval situational awareness and extended maritime surveillance operations. As navies worldwide modernize their capabilities and seek cost-effective alternatives to traditional crewed vessels, unmanned platforms have become increasingly central to maritime security strategy. ThayerMahan's expansion into international markets reflects broader industry trends toward autonomous and remote maritime systems for defense, intelligence, and surveillance applications. The company's acoustic intelligence expertise positions it at the intersection of emerging naval technology adoption and the growing emphasis on persistent maritime monitoring. This shipment follows ThayerMahan's continued development of advanced maritime systems and signals the company's ability to meet complex international defense procurement requirements. Further details regarding the customer and deployment timeline were not disclosed.
